
Toga Hotels has announced plans to expand its Travelodge brand in Sydney. Scheduled to open in late 2015, the new Travelodge Mascot will be located close on King Street – less than a kilometre from Sydney Airport. The budget hotel will feature 209 rooms, while more than 5,100m² of commercial space will be available above the property. “We’re excited to soon add a second airport location to our hotel portfolio, following our recent appointment to manage Travelodge Hobart Airport from October,” said Rachel Argaman, CEO of Toga Hotels. “With airport capacity increasing and the new master plan for Sydney Airport, Travelodge Mascot will offer a convenient and great value option for business and leisure guests.” Travelodge Mascot will take Travelodge’s portfolio to 19 hotels across Australia and New Zealand.
